Output 177f580cfa4a2d7e0cab967b5a11e09df0c44d138e0b036baa25adbe8392ee58:5

value
366000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25f8805cb907937198aeb9f940daf49cebf7ad07 OP_EQUAL
address
359ncpf589XLmrDSA3KtSLFQVFs8yP3s5V
transaction
177f580cfa4a2d7e0cab967b5a11e09df0c44d138e0b036baa25adbe8392ee58
spent
true